What is Bull Amqp?

Bull Amqp is a Node.js package — A (almost) drop-in replacement for the Bull queue, backed by the AMQP protocol.

How to Verify Safety

Run npm audit to check for vulnerabilities. Review the package's GitHub repository for recent commits.
